The increasing sophistication and volume of cyberattacks, coupled with the explosion of data from AI and digital transformation, makes efficient security alert management critical for enterprises.
Improving enterprise security alert tuning is vital for effectively battling cyberattacks, protecting critical infrastructure, and maintaining business continuity in an increasingly digital and AI-driven threat landscape.
Enterprises are pressured to adopt more intelligent and automated solutions for security operations, shifting from reactive to proactive defense strategies.

Enterprises invest more in advanced security analytics and AI/ML-driven threat detection platforms to cope with alert fatigue.
A more resilient and secure digital economy emerges as critical infrastructure becomes harder to compromise at scale.
The skills gap in cybersecurity shifts from manual analysis to overseeing and optimizing AI-driven security systems, potentially creating new job roles.
